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
* | Clean up. | Ned Batchelder | 2009-04-21 | 2 | -3/+11 | |
| | ||||||
* | Added a header and footer, fiddled with colors. | Ned Batchelder | 2009-04-21 | 2 | -14/+71 | |
| | ||||||
* | Adjust the colors; make the fonts the same so I don't have to struggle with ↵ | Ned Batchelder | 2009-04-20 | 1 | -24/+22 | |
| | | | | CSS right now; prevent wrapping so long lines won't ruin the lineup of the numbers. | |||||
* | HTML reporting, phase 0. | Ned Batchelder | 2009-04-20 | 6 | -23/+177 | |
| | ||||||
* | Variables' items (dict access) can be used in templates. | Ned Batchelder | 2009-04-20 | 2 | -1/+9 | |
| | ||||||
* | Use try_render mostly, to reduce noise in the tests. | Ned Batchelder | 2009-04-20 | 1 | -33/+23 | |
| | ||||||
* | Muliple loops and multi-line loops didn't work. | Ned Batchelder | 2009-04-20 | 2 | -1/+23 | |
| | ||||||
* | The CodeUnit relative decision was wrong in the case that the module was ↵ | Ned Batchelder | 2009-04-19 | 1 | -1/+7 | |
| | | | | specified relatively to begin with. | |||||
* | reversed() is new in 2.4, so use a cobbled-together function so we can test ↵ | Ned Batchelder | 2009-04-19 | 1 | -1/+6 | |
| | | | | under 2.3. | |||||
* | Templite: a lightweight template class to use when making HTML reports. | Ned Batchelder | 2009-04-19 | 3 | -1/+177 | |
| | ||||||
* | Line length < 80. | Ned Batchelder | 2009-04-19 | 6 | -11/+17 | |
| | ||||||
* | Annotated files are only created for source files relative to the current ↵ | Ned Batchelder | 2009-04-19 | 7 | -13/+45 | |
| | | | | | | | | directory. When writing to a separate file, annotation file names include the directory hierarchy flattened, so that same-named files won't collide. --HG-- rename : test/farm/annotate/gold_anno_dir/a.py,cover => test/farm/annotate/gold_anno_dir/a_a.py,cover rename : test/farm/annotate/gold_anno_dir/b.py,cover => test/farm/annotate/gold_anno_dir/b_b.py,cover | |||||
* | Make it more convenient to run tests outside of the makefile. | Ned Batchelder | 2009-04-19 | 1 | -1/+3 | |
| | ||||||
* | More docstrings. | Ned Batchelder | 2009-04-19 | 1 | -9/+17 | |
| | ||||||
* | Make the farm tests more isolated by forcing them to erase coverage data first. | Ned Batchelder | 2009-04-18 | 3 | -9/+7 | |
| | ||||||
* | Remove debugging trace. | Ned Batchelder | 2009-04-18 | 1 | -1/+0 | |
| | ||||||
* | More annotate tests, but something is amiss. | Ned Batchelder | 2009-04-18 | 6 | -4/+35 | |
| | ||||||
* | Quieter alltests.cmd | Ned Batchelder | 2009-04-18 | 1 | -4/+4 | |
| | ||||||
* | Silly | Ned Batchelder | 2009-04-18 | 1 | -1/+1 | |
| | ||||||
* | New more flexible data storage. | Ned Batchelder | 2009-04-18 | 4 | -26/+81 | |
| | ||||||
* | More pylint shenanigans. | Ned Batchelder | 2009-04-18 | 2 | -2/+5 | |
| | ||||||
* | Testing and clean up for data.py | Ned Batchelder | 2009-04-18 | 2 | -12/+77 | |
| | ||||||
* | A truce with pylint over the test files. | Ned Batchelder | 2009-04-18 | 2 | -1/+2 | |
| | ||||||
* | Keep CHANGES up to date. | Ned Batchelder | 2009-04-18 | 1 | -0/+2 | |
| | ||||||
* | Keep CHANGES up to date. | Ned Batchelder | 2009-04-18 | 1 | -0/+2 | |
| | ||||||
* | Commonalize more of the test case code. | Ned Batchelder | 2009-04-18 | 4 | -45/+46 | |
| | ||||||
* | Put coveragetest.py under the pylint regime. | Ned Batchelder | 2009-04-18 | 2 | -8/+21 | |
| | ||||||
* | Use our CoverageTest base class to get isolation (in a new directory) for ↵ | Ned Batchelder | 2009-04-18 | 1 | -2/+2 | |
| | | | | the data tests. | |||||
* | Remove the tests' dependence on the 3rd party path module. | Ned Batchelder | 2009-04-18 | 1 | -7/+5 | |
| | ||||||
* | Use a coverage object rather than the module interface for testing, to get ↵ | Ned Batchelder | 2009-04-18 | 1 | -6/+7 | |
| | | | | better isolation. Tests were failing because the exclusion regex is appended to between tests. | |||||
* | Split CoverageTest into its own module so that it can be used by more tests. | Ned Batchelder | 2009-04-17 | 2 | -161/+165 | |
| | ||||||
* | Refactor the file name stuff in CoverageData, and start its own test file. | Ned Batchelder | 2009-04-17 | 3 | -16/+42 | |
| | ||||||
* | A cleanup from the test class rename. | Ned Batchelder | 2009-04-17 | 1 | -2/+2 | |
| | ||||||
* | Finally realized that unit test classes should be named like any other ↵ | Ned Batchelder | 2009-04-17 | 2 | -12/+12 | |
| | | | | class: after the instance they create. | |||||
* | Data format | Ned Batchelder | 2009-04-17 | 1 | -10/+8 | |
| | ||||||
* | Remove an unused parameter, and other small cleanups to data storage | Ned Batchelder | 2009-04-16 | 2 | -10/+15 | |
| | ||||||
* | New pylint returns a status code: ignore it. | Ned Batchelder | 2009-04-16 | 1 | -3/+3 | |
| | ||||||
* | If a module was loaded from a .pyc, report its file as .py | Ned Batchelder | 2009-04-15 | 3 | -3/+54 | |
| | ||||||
* | It's ok to ask the data module about files that were never measured. Fixes ↵ | Ned Batchelder | 2009-04-14 | 2 | -2/+31 | |
| | | | | <<issue 2>>. | |||||
* | Pylint tweaks | Ned Batchelder | 2009-04-12 | 5 | -5/+13 | |
| | ||||||
* | Some light clean up of test_farm.py due to pylint. | Ned Batchelder | 2009-04-12 | 2 | -5/+7 | |
| | ||||||
* | Python 2.4 reported lines a little differently, so we need to be able to ↵ | Ned Batchelder | 2009-04-12 | 2 | -0/+49 | |
| | | | | have different gold files for that version. | |||||
* | Generated nose tests are better when they have a unique description. | Ned Batchelder | 2009-04-12 | 1 | -0/+1 | |
| | ||||||
* | Fix the use of nose test generators, so that we can use setUp and tearDown. ↵ | Ned Batchelder | 2009-04-12 | 1 | -24/+70 | |
| | | | | Fix the changing of directories, so that failing tests don't cascade into other failures. | |||||
* | Starting to consider richer data storage. | Ned Batchelder | 2009-04-07 | 1 | -0/+11 | |
| | ||||||
* | Move the open outside the try, since the finally is only needed once the ↵ | Ned Batchelder | 2009-04-07 | 1 | -1/+1 | |
| | | | | file is successfully opened. | |||||
* | Use pickle to store coverage data instead of marshal. Marshal is not ↵ | Ned Batchelder | 2009-04-05 | 1 | -3/+4 | |
| | | | | guaranteed compatible across versions, although it is faster. | |||||
* | A technicality: if should_trace returned a non-string, it would leak. | Ned Batchelder | 2009-04-05 | 1 | -3/+11 | |
| | ||||||
* | No need to incref None, and we can use tuple operations w/o error checking. | Ned Batchelder | 2009-04-05 | 1 | -3/+2 | |
| | ||||||
* | Remove debug printf of calls to should_trace: it's only called when I ↵ | Ned Batchelder | 2009-04-05 | 1 | -5/+0 | |
| | | | | thought it was being called. |